The Treasure Box transformed into a projector, but it didn’t require a screen. Instead, it created a glowing circle of light that seemed to defy their understanding, materializing in midair.

The images displayed within the circle were vivid and lifelike, more real than they could have imagined.

Tiffany opened her eyes after a brief moment of dizziness.

She had been transported into an entirely new timeline by the Treasure Box.

As she blinked, she found herself in a familiar classroom. Nothing in the surroundings had changed, but the faces of her classmates seemed younger, more naive, marked by the arrogance and recklessness of youth.

All eyes were on her, mocking laughter erupting from every corner.

“Look, look! The pretty face Tiffany has arrived!”

“Next up, Miss Kelley will show us 108 ways to chase a man!”

They all laughed.

Tiffany stood in the center of the ridicule. She was calm and composed, with a faint smile.

The laughter began to fade as everyone took note of her demeanor.

Though she looked just like the Tiffany they remembered, something about her was entirely different. Instead of the fiery embarrassment they expected, she stood with elegance, exuding an air of dignity and grace.

Her gaze carried warmth and tolerance as if she were a gentle yet powerful figure. She seemed too magnanimous to engage in petty squabbles with them.

The classroom fell into an uneasy silence.

Tiffany raised an eyebrow, her smile growing wider.

It seemed the Treasure Box understood her well. The day it had sent her to was none other than the day of her infamous bet with Ged.
